| Sheets |

is produced in sheets of various sizes. The standard
thicknesses normally used in the market are 6mm
(¼") and 12.7mm (½").
At times few architects specify 19mm (¾").
All these thickness are manufactured. However,
orders with custom thickness can be entertained,
if within the structural limits. The standard
sizes of the sheets are 250cm x 80cm. and 315cm
x 85cm. |

| Wash-Basin |
Cast-in
wash basins (sinks) in various shape and sizes
are available. These basins can be monolith with
vanity top. The tops can optionally have backsplashes
and downturns. The wash basin may be in same colour
as the top or in any available colours.The sink
comes complete with built-in overflow that forms
an integral part of the sink, similar to ceramic
sinks. The sink comes with opening of a standard
2" drain. The special method of casting of
sink gives it resistance to the impinging force
of water-jet from the faucet |

| Kitchen Sinks |

is highly recommended in kitchens 
is non-porous. Normally, with natural stones,
dirt, oil and grease enter the microscopic
pores in the material and attract bacterium
and fungi. These are health hazards. Also,
these elements emit odour. Cast-in kitchen
sinks are available in configuration of
one bowl, two bowls and three bowls. . These
sinks are monolith with kitchen tops. The
tops can optionally have backsplashes and
downturns. The sink may be in same colour
as the top or in any available colours.
The sink comes with opening of a standard
4" drain. This wider diameter drain
size can accommodate a garbage disposal
unit to be installed. The special method
of casting of sink gives it resistance to
the impinging force of water-jet from the
faucet. |

| Tabletops for Restaurants |
 
is highly recommended in restaurants. The
non-porous quality of 
prevents the seepage of oil, grease and
dirt into the microscopic pores of the top
material. Normally, with natural stones,
dirt, oil and grease enter the pores and
attract bacterium and fungi. These are health
hazards. Also, these elements emit odour.
There are various designs of tabletops available
for restaurants. The basic design consists
of 12mm  top
with a 4cm edge. The size and the shape
are customer's prerogative. Customer should
verify the structural soundness of the size
with respect to the support he selects.
Engineers in our design department are always
available for recommendations.

Another, less recommended but highly popular
design is 18mm densified fiberboard top
with a cladding of 6mm thick  .
The edge has a 15mm wide and 4cm thick 
border.
In both above mentioned designs the 
border is cast around the tabletop and forms
a chemical bond with it. This gives the
edge a strength, which is available only
with  .

| Counter Tops for Offices, Banks,
Airlines, Conference Halls etc. |

surface is smooth and pleasing without joints.
It is ideal for counters and work-desks in offices,
banks, airports, conference hall, seminar rooms
etc. Furniture at all these places needs a smooth
finish. These are generally achieved by wood varnish,
spray paint, lacquer paint or laminates. Finishing
edges are not possible in laminates. They also
have joints beyond certain dimensions. Rest of
the finishes is weak against water and wear easily.
They are also not easy to clean and accumulate
dust.

does not have any of these disadvantages. In addition,
it is harder (HB 5910), retardant to chemical
effect, protective against cigarette burns (NEMA
LC3-3.10), and available in desired colours.
 All
these counters are made in plywood or densified
fiberboard or wood. They are then coated with
12mm and 6mm thick 
sheets. The edges are joined with adhesives from
the same material as  .
This bonds the two parts chemically as if it was
monolith.
A highly recommended method for such counters
is to divide the counter into constituent rectangular
parts. Clad the six sides of each part and then
join each in its position in the counter using

adhesive. Horizontal surfaces, and vertical surfaces
which are likely to receive impact load, should
be clad with 12mm thick  .
Rest with 6mm thick  .

| Wall Cladding in Hospitals and
Bathrooms |
  solid
surface is extensively used in cladding walls
of operation theaters, ICU and other rooms in
hospitals because of its antibacterial and anti
fungal properties.
Bathroom wall can also be clad with  .
This is of special importance in renovation of
hotels. The renovation of bathrooms is much faster
and with virtually no inconvenience to guests,
whereby, hotels lose very little in revenue. |
